ribneck

Was out from pinepoint yesterday the lake is getting pretty slushy.  We drove a truck out but would not recommend it at all drive out was fine on the way back we hit mutiple spots where the truck dropped through 10-12" of slush tons of soft spots everywhere. Measured the ice only 23" where we fished.  Fishing was good.  Everyone be safe out there

Some Old Guy

Sawmill hasn't lifted yet. I did hear past sand point that it lifted.

 

I had to get towed about halfway back by a track truck I got stuck.

 

Many people got stuck on both Saturday and today.

 

As for how long it lasts.... I don't know.

Porkchop21

Just got back from pine point and we took the quads but sleds would work too. I would say about 3-7 inches of slush/snow in the area I was. Fishing was slow even though I went to almost all my "secret spot" which don't seem too secret anymore by looking at the number of holes at them. Did see a couple trucks out there today but I wouldn't recommend it.
